Edo State University Iyamho Indigent Scholarship Award (ISSA) 2025/2026

Edo State University Iyamho, a state-owned institution established by the Edo State Government, has announced the Indigent Students Scholarship Award (ISSA) for the 2025/2026 academic session.

This initiative, approved by the Executive Governor of Edo State, Monday Okpebholo, is designed to provide financial support to academically qualified but economically disadvantaged students of Edo State origin.

The scholarship reflects the university’s commitment to expanding access to quality higher education while promoting excellence in teaching, research, and innovation.

About the Indigent Students Scholarship Award (ISSA)

The Edo State Government has approved up to 100 scholarships under this scheme.

What the Scholarship Covers

  • Covers tuition fees only

  • Valid for the entire duration of the chosen programme

  • Applicable to most undergraduate programmes offered by the university

Programmes Not Covered

The scholarship does not apply to the following courses:

  • Medicine

  • Nursing

  • Law

  • Medical Laboratory Science

  • Engineering

Students applying for other accredited undergraduate programmes are eligible for consideration, provided they meet the requirements.

Eligibility Criteria

To qualify for the ISSA, applicants must meet the following conditions:

1️⃣ State of Origin

  • Must be an indigene of Edo State

2️⃣ UTME Requirement

  • Must have scored a minimum of 180 in the 2025/2026 UTME

3️⃣ Academic Qualification

  • Must have met the admission requirements for the chosen course of study.

4️⃣ Proof of Indigency

  • Applicants must provide verifiable evidence of financial need.

5️⃣ English Language Proficiency

  • Shortlisted candidates must demonstrate strong written and spoken English proficiency, which will be assessed through a Computer-Based Test (CBT).

Only the most academically qualified and financially deserving candidates will be selected.

Screening Process

Successful applicants will undergo:

  • CBT Screening

  • Interview Session

📅 CBT & Interview Date: 19th March, 2026

Candidates are advised to prepare thoroughly, especially in English communication skills.

How to Apply

Applications are to be completed online via the university’s official portal:

👉 https://edouniversity.edu.ng/scholarship

Applicants should ensure that all required information and documents are correctly uploaded before submission.

Application Deadline

📅 10th March, 2026

Late applications will not be considered.

Important Note

The university has clearly stated that it is not under any obligation to award the scholarship to any candidate. Selection will be strictly based on merit, eligibility, and available slots.
